Mexican Rice Recipe

Ingredients
- 1 ½ cups long-grain white rice
- ¼ cup vegetable or canola oil
- 1 teaspoon minced garlic
- ¼ medium onion, finely diced
- ¼ cup tomato sauce
- 2 teaspoons tomato bouillon
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- 1 diced carrot
- ½ cup peas
- 3 cups water
- 1–3 whole serrano peppers (optional)
Directions
- Rinse the rice under cold water until the water runs clear.
- Heat the o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at, then add the rice. Toast it for about 10 minutes until it turns golden and fragrant.
- Stir in the tomato sauce, garlic, and diced onion. Combine well to coat the rice.
- Add the tomato bouillon, salt, carrots, peas, water, and serrano peppers if using.
- Bring the mixture to a boil, then cover the pan and reduce the heat to low. Cook for about 20 minutes or until the liquid has fully absorbed.
- Remove from heat, let it rest for 5 minutes, then fluff gently with a fork before serving.

Preparation Details
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 20 minutes
- Total Time: 35 minutes
- Servings: 6
- Yield: One medium pot
